SMACNA is inviting its members to contribute to updating a critical resource. "The Real Costs of a Sheet Metal Business" was originally published 35 years ago and has always been a staple of the SMACNA resource library.
This guide is designed for journeymen and supervisors to explore the true cost of doing business while remaining cost-conscious and competitive. It explores the bidding process by analyzing the direct and indirect costs of doing business and the relationship of productivity to bid fulfillment. The resource is intended to help employees realize the valuable (and expensive) role of personnel and overhead in the competitive marketplace.
It was last updated in 2017 and needs another update. In the upcoming rewrite, we would like to incorporate input from anyone currently using this resource. Please get in touch with Erykka Thompson to find out how to provide your feedback.
